The aim of this paper is to explore the phenomenon of strikebreaking in the Swedish labour market during the years 1908–1909, and why the ports were more affected by strikebreakers than the metal industry. The study is designed as a comparative analysis of the two industries, analysing and comparing the unions’ annual reports, and statistics gathered by the Swedish government. The empirical results are then put into context with the previous research regarding strikebreaking as a phenomenon and what might affect the different rates of strikebreaking within different industries and locations. The study establishes the greater extent of which strikebreaking affected the unions and the conflicts in the ports compared to the metal industry, and it concludes that strikebreakers were easier to employ within the ports due to a greater availability of able-working manpower which were not affected by geographical or social solidarity. The higher frequency of strikebreaking within ports were also found the be due to the sensitivity of the ports as an industry compared to the metal industry. The ports were integral to the rest of the Swedish infrastructure and business and thus were sensitive to conflicts. Work could also not be stored as it could in metalwork which meant that the ports were more affected by strikes than in the metal industry. It was also established that the economic recession covering the period of the study also affected the employers’ attitudes when it comes to engaging in conflicts and employing strikebreakers when storerooms were full and prices low.
